Output f0648d31ceaaee12232a60ed42611aaeedfc664be1b421120a4bc8c6efcd2494:14

value
13578093
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0fed5c178bf1517c47932861899d18f739e00f4 OP_EQUALVERIFY OP_CHECKSIG
address
1MWfeDUW2iCzJDJmm9vCz7m4dmdQeyJChu
transaction
f0648d31ceaaee12232a60ed42611aaeedfc664be1b421120a4bc8c6efcd2494
confirmations
577839
spent
true